悠悠楠杉
WML入门指南(三):掌握文本显示的7个核心技巧
本文深度解析WML语言中的文本显示技术,从基础排版到高级样式控制,通过实战代码演示帮助开发者快速掌握移动端网页的文本呈现技巧。
在移动互联网的早期时代,WML(Wireless Markup Language)就像一位沉默的引路人,用最精简的代码为手机屏幕上的文字赋予生命。今天我们就来揭开WML文本显示的神秘面纱,这些看似简单的技巧背后,藏着许多开发者容易忽略的细节。
一、基础文本容器:card元素
每个WML页面都由若干个card组成,这是文本的基本承载单元。不同于HTML的div,card自带分页逻辑:
```wml
欢迎来到移动端乐园
```
这个简单的结构中,title
属性会显示在部分手机的顶部状态栏,而<p>
标签在WML中实际支持度有限,更多时候我们需要使用...
二、强制换行的艺术
在480px的屏幕时代,自动换行经常出问题。WML提供了两种解决方案:
<br/>
标签的精确控制
wml 第一行文本<br/>第二行内容
预格式化文本区块
```wml
账单明细: 日期 金额 2023 500
```
有趣的是,部分诺基亚手机会忽略连续的换行符,这是很多早期开发者踩过的坑。
三、字体样式的取舍
WML1.3规范支持有限的样式控制:
wml
<b>加粗文本</b> <!-- 实际效果取决于设备 -->
<i>斜体文本</i> <!-- 部分设备显示下划线 -->
<u>下划线</u> <!-- 可能被识别为超链接 -->
在摩托罗拉V3上测试时,我们发现<big>
标签会导致文本溢出屏幕,这个教训让我们明白...
四、文本对齐的兼容方案
实现居中对齐需要组合技巧:
```wml
重要通知
2023-08-15
```
但三星某些机型会忽略align属性,这时候就需要使用表格嵌套的替代方案...
(因篇幅限制,后续内容包含:特殊字符处理实战、多语言文本的编码秘诀、文本与图片混排技巧、性能优化建议等完整章节)